Надеюсь , что помог тебе )
Программист - это человек который пишет программу например текстовый редактор или калькулятор.
Пользователь - это человек который пользуется этой программой а именно - печатает текст в текстовом редакторе или же считает математические примеры в калькуляторе который написал программист.
Var
n,i:integer;
s:string;
begin
Write('Введите натуральное число: '); Read(n);
Str(n,s);
for i:=2 to Length(s) do
if s[i]=s[i-1] then begin
Writeln('Пара одинаковых цифр-соседей ',s[i]);
Exit
end;
Writeln('В числе нет цифр, имеющих таких же соседей')
end.
Пример
Введите натуральное число: 375422453
Пара одинаковых цифр-соседей 2
Программа составлена для условия m∈[2,k], n∈[1;k], m>n
CLS
INPUT "k=", k
FOR m = 2 TO k
FOR n = 1 TO m - 1
a = m ^ 2 - n ^ 2: b = 2 * m * n: c = m ^ 2 + n ^ 2
PRINT m, n, a, b, c
NEXT n
NEXT m
END
<em><u>Тестовое решение:</u></em>
k=5
2 1 3 4 5
3 1 8 6 10
3 2 5 12 13
4 1 15 8 17
4 2 12 16 20
4 3 7 24 25
5 1 24 10 26
5 2 21 20 29
5 3 16 30 34
5 4 9 40 41
Объяснение:
program kek;
var
l1, r1, l2, r2, x: Integer;
begin
read(l1, r1, l2, r2, x);
if ((x-l1)*(r1-x) >= 0) then writeln('Первый отрезок.');
if ((x-l2)*(r2-x) >= 0) then writeln('Второй отрезок.');
end.